Frequently asked questions about Kornblum
How many students attend Kornblum?
Kornblum has 566 students enrolled. It is an elementary school in Hawthorne, CA. CCD year-over-year: 581 (2022-23) → 550 (2023-24), down 31.
What is the student-teacher ratio at Kornblum?
The student-teacher ratio at Kornblum is 27:1, which is 26% higher than the California average of 21.5:1 and 72% higher than the national average of 15.7:1.
What percentage of students receive free lunch at Kornblum?
67.5% of students at Kornblum are eligible for free lunch, compared to the California average of 55.5%.
What is the racial and ethnic makeup of Kornblum?
The largest demographic group at Kornblum is Hispanic or Latino at 70.1% of enrollment, in Hawthorne, CA.
What is the Resource Investment Index for Kornblum?
Kornblum has a Resource Investment Index of 7/100 (lower reported resources relative to schools nationally) based on 4 factors: student-teacher ratio, gifted-program reporting, counselor availability, chronic absenteeism. Not a test-score or academic measure (national median ~41/100, see methodology).
